- Abstract
- Although multi-axis CNC machines are well known for complicated part machining involving few time-consuming set-ups, difficulties arises in generating collision-free tool paths and determining cutting parameters. Machining simulation is used to validate the generated information for multi-axis CNC machines before it is physically downloaded and executed. The objective of this CNC machining. The simulator displays the machining process in which the initial workpiece is incrementally converted into the finished part. The voxel representation is used to model efficiently the state of the in-process work-piece, which is generated by successively subtracting tool swept volumes from the workpiece. The voxel representation also simplifies the computation of regularised Boolean set operations and of material removal volumes. By using the material removal rate measured by the number of removed voxels, the feedrate can be adjusted adaptively to increase the machining productivity.
